Hair zinc levels and the efficacy of oral zinc supplementation in patients with atopic dermatitis
Kim JE, et al.
Published in Acta Dermato-Venereologica
Methodology
Comparison of hair zinc levels in 58 children with atopic dermatitis and 43 controls, followed by 8 weeks of oral zinc supplementation in patients with low hair zinc versus a non-supplemented group; outcomes EASI, transepidermal water loss and visual analogue scales for itch and sleep disturbance.
Key Findings
Hair zinc was measured in 58 children with atopic dermatitis and 43 controls aged 2-14, and was significantly lower in the dermatitis group (113.1 vs 130.9 microgram/g, p = 0.012). Patients with low hair zinc who received 8 weeks of oral zinc supplementation showed a significant rise in hair zinc (p < 0.001). Compared with the unsupplemented group, they improved more on eczema severity index (p = 0.044), transepidermal water loss (p = 0.015) and itch score (p < 0.001).
Conclusions
Oral zinc supplementation improved EASI scores, transepidermal water loss and itch severity in atopic dermatitis patients with low hair zinc levels.
Limitations
The supplemented and unsupplemented groups were compared without placebo control or blinding, in 58 children over 8 weeks; hair zinc is an imperfect marker of body zinc status.
